CNC Milling Parts for Research and Development

CNC milling bincike ci gaban (R&D) sassa an rikitattun gyare-gyare sassa da aka tsara musamman domin saduwa da stringent da tsauri buƙatun a cikin gwaji ayyukan. Sassan suna da mahimmanci a cikin sabon haɓaka samfur, haɓaka gwaji, da gwajin gwaji. CNC milling daidai ne sosai, yin samfura da injinan gwaji sun ci gaba sosai dangane da daidaito, aiki, da dorewa.

    Kayan abu

    • Kayan Aluminum: Masu nauyi amma masu ƙarfi, aluminium alloys ana amfani da su sosai a cikin R&D don sassan da ke buƙatar daidaito da sauƙin injin.
    • Bakin Karfe: Ya dace da sassa masu ƙarfi waɗanda kuma suna da juriya mai lalata kamar yanayin zafi a cikin aikin gwaji.
    • Alloys Titanium: Ƙarfafa-da-nauyi rabo yana sa titanium ƙara zama gama gari a cikin sararin samaniya kamar yadda kuma a cikin bincike da ci gaba na biomedical, inda babban aiki shine abin buƙata.
    • Filastik da Kayayyakin Haɗaɗɗe: The CNC milling kuma injuna na ci gaba polymers kazalika da hadaddun abu tare da sassauci a cikin bincike da kuma ci gaba zuwa ga wadanda ba karfe sassa.

    Ƙayyadaddun bayanai

    • Haƙuri masu tsauri: Ana samun ingantacciyar haƙuri akan sassan da aka yi gabaɗaya a cikin ± 0.05 mm, yin aikin shigarwa na gwaji tare da cikakken daidaito.
    • Zane-zane na Musamman: An yi ɓangaren bisa ga buƙatu, watau, tare da ma'aunin lissafi kamar kuma tare da fasaloli na musamman.
    • Daban-daban na ƙarewar saman: Jiyya na saman da ke akwai suna shafa, anodizing, da gogewa azaman al'amarin aiki ko buƙatun ƙaya.

    Hanyoyin samarwa

    1. CAD Design: An fara aiwatar da ƙira a cikin babbar manhaja ta CAD a ƙoƙarin zama daidai da ƙayyadaddun buƙatun.
    2. CNC Milling: Injin CNC tare da madaidaicin ƙirƙira sassa tare da madaidaicin madaidaici daga nau'ikan kayan aiki tare da inganci da daidaito.
    3. Magani Bayan Milling: Bayan niƙa, sassa na iya samun ƙarin jiyya kamar tsaftacewa, ɓarna, ko shafi don haɓaka aiki da bayyanar.

    Gwajin inganci da dubawa

    • Daidaiton Girma: Kowane bangare yana da girma ta hanyar da za ta ba shi damar saduwa da ƙayyadaddun girmansa a cikin ƙirar CAD.
    • Gwajin Mutuncin Abu: Ana gwada kayan don ƙarfinsa, dorewa, da dacewa tare da yanayin R&D da aka bayar.
    • Duban gani: Ana duba samfurin sosai ta gani a ƙoƙarce-ƙoƙarce don tantance lahani ko lahani waɗanda ke shafar aiki.

    Mabuɗin Siffofin

    • Injiniya Madaidaici: Milling na CNC yana ba da damar yin sassa tare da juriya mai girma waɗanda ke da mahimmanci a cikin bincike.
    • Keɓancewa: Magani na musamman waɗanda aka keɓance musamman don magance buƙatun aikin R&D.
    • Samar da sauri: Juyin CNC yana yin saurin maimaitawa a cikin samfura tare da ingantacciyar gudu a cikin tsarin R&D.

    Aikace-aikacen masana'antu

    • Ci gaban samfur: Kayayyakin da ake amfani da su wajen kera sabbin kayan masarufi, kayan lantarki, ko injina.
    • Samfura: CNC Milling yana da mahimmanci a cikin ƙirar ƙira waɗanda za a iya gwada su kuma a tabbatar da su a cikin injiniyoyi, jiragen sama, kamar a cikin masana'antar kera motoci.
    • Kayan Gwaji: Abubuwan da ake amfani da su wajen kera na'urorin gwaji na musamman waɗanda ke cikin masana'antu ko dakunan bincike.
